What they do
A Light Truck Delivery Driver drives smaller vehicles, such as vans, pickup trucks, or box trucks, to make local customer deliveries for a business. They may work for courier services, delivery companies, retail stores, or wholesalers, typically making multiple deliveries throughout the day.
